Finally, irrefutable proof that windmills are dangerous. At least, that’s what Wisconsin state senator Frank Lasee figures he has with a new study on wind turbines from the Northern Maine Medical Center that shows proximity to turbines has a direct relation to negative impacts on health.
Lasee says he doesn’t have a problem with wind generating turbines in general. He just doesn’t want them to be subsidized by taxpayers or energy ratepayers if they’re going to go places where they can cause people harm.
